Rain and floods: 'You worry all the time'

Rising river levels and regular flooding are hitting industry hard, according to one North Yorkshire businessman.

Paul Cooke, from Malton, saw his business flooded just two months after opening. He told the BBC's Danny Savage that he had had to cover the cost of repairs himself as commercial properties "struggled to get insurance anywhere where you are near the river."

Data released by the Met Office on Thursday confirmed that 2012 was the second wettest year on record in the UK. The total rainfall for the UK during 2012 was 1,330.7mm (52.4in), just 6.6mm short of the record set in 2000.
